Who was the biblical Martha? Complaining woman, dragon-slayer, diaconal minister? In honour of International Women's Day (March 8, 2021) and World Day of Prayer (March 5, 2021), let's take a new look at Martha. How can we take action to forge a more just world, challenging the wrongs we see? This week's Knox College Community Worship service includes a sermon by the Rev. Dr. Dorcas Gordon, Knox College Principal Emerita.
